Nagar Nigam Aligarh is the municipal corporation responsible for managing the civic affairs of Aligarh, a city in the Indian state of Uttar Pradesh. One of the key responsibilities of the Nagar Nigam is the collection and administration of municipal taxes, which play a vital role in facilitating the development and maintenance of the city’s infrastructure and services.
Municipal taxes are a primary source of revenue for local governments, enabling them to fund essential services such as waste management, road maintenance, public health, parks, and recreational facilities. In Aligarh, the Nagar Nigam collects several types of municipal taxes, each serving a specific purpose in enhancing the quality of life for residents and promoting sustainable urban living.
